SD06A/1021 is a planning application for permission at Lands At Grange Road, Nutgrove Avenue and Loteto Terrace, Rathfarnham, Dublin 14, received by South Dublin County Council on 29 Nov 2006 and first seen by Planning Register on 11 Sept 2026. The application describes: A mixed use development on lands to include the following: 5 no. 1 bed apartments and 28 no. 2 bed apartments all with balconies (overall total 33 no apartments);, 493sq.m. medical centre arranged at first floor level; 726sq.m. retail floor area arranged in 6 no. units at ground floor level; an ESB substation and associated switchroom (21sqm); all arranged in a single block ranging in height from 1 storey to 4 storey over 2 storey basement carpark; landscaped courtyard with surface carparking, new vehicular entrance from Loreto Terrace; diversion of all existing drainage pipes, boundary walls and fences and all associated site and landscaping works all on a site of 0.2595ha. The council refused permission on 31 Jan 2007. The five-week observation window closed on 12 Jan 2007. The register records an appeal (PL06S.222085), decided: application withdrawn on appeal. The site is zoned R2 — existing residential under the South Dublin County Council development plan. The scheme is for 33 units.
